Copiosa Scotia
07-02-2005, 23:18
:confused: What NFL team has been a dynasty for 10 years? LOL

The 49ers. They played in nine conference championship games and five Super Bowls (winning all five) from 1981 to 1997, and were more or less consistently in the top echelon of the league for that entire time. The only losing season they had over that period was the strike-shortened 1982 season, and excluding that season they averaged twelve wins a year.

That is what a dynasty looks like.
